Getty ImagesCarowinds will open Viva La Fiesta on Friday. This monthlong celebration honors Latin American traditions with food, music, and shows. It runs Fridays, Saturdays, and Sundays from April 17 through May 17 at Thunder Striker Event Plaza.
"Viva La Fiesta gives us the opportunity to bring the sights, sounds, and flavors of Latin America to the state line for guests of all ages," said Matt Riggle, entertainment manager at the park, according to Amusement Today. "The event brings incredible energy to the park and allows us to engage guests with new experiences and elevated entertainment."
Carowinds Latin American Festival Begins
The Charlotte amusement park held this festival last season for the first time. Riggle said his team looks forward to watching Viva La Fiesta grow and attract different audiences.
Cooks will serve dishes from Mexico, Argentina, Puerto Rico, El Salvador, Colombia, and the Dominican Republic. You'll find bistec a la Mexicana, pollo guisado, bondi-pan, empanadas, and yuca frita. Food booths sit across the festival grounds, offering authentic meals, sweets, and drinks.
Shows happen throughout each festival day. Mariachi, baile folklórico, tango, and salsa acts take the stage with performances like ¡FUEGO!, Baila Conmigo, and Wepa. Visitors can dance with performers as live music fills the air into the evening.
Street performers, games, and crafts round out the festivities. Thunder Striker Event Plaza has been redesigned to host everything.
